DESCRIPTION (Applicant's Abstract): Mechanisms regulating the rapid turnover
and continuous differentiation of the multiple epithelial cell types in the
gastrointestinal tract are not well understood. Efforts to identify genes that
regulate intestinal epithelial cell differentiation led to the isolation of a
novel epithelial-specific tyrosine kinase from the mouse small intestine that
the investigator named Sik, for Src-related intestinal kinase. Sik expression
is developmentally regulated and restricted to differentiating epithelial
linings, and it is expressed at highest levels in the intestinal tract. The
investigator identified the human homologue of Sik and determined that it is
the breast tumor kinase BRK, which had been isolated from a metastatic breast
tumor. BRK is expressed in differentiating cells of the human gastrointestinal
tract and its expression is increased in colon tumors. In colon cancer cell
lines, BRK is present in novel nuclear structures called Sam68/SLM nuclear
bodies (SNBs) where it associates with the RNA-binding protein Sam68.
Phosphorylation of Sam68 by Sik/BRK inhibits Sam68 RNA-binding and the ability
of Sam68 to act as an HIV1 Rev cellular homologue in nuclear RNA export. Sam68
has been shown to play a positive role in promoting mitosis, and it is a member
of a growing family of RNA-binding proteins called STAR (Signal Transducers and
Activators of RNA). STAR proteins have been shown to regulate gene expression
at both the transcriptional and posttranscriptional levels. The investigator
has determined that Sik/BRK can also phosphorylate additional members of the
STAR family, the Sam68-like mammalian proteins SLM1 and SLM2. The investigator
hypothesizes that Sik/BRK regulates gene expression associated with intestinal
epithelial differentiation and/or transformation by modifying the activities of
the STAR proteins. In the work proposed, the investigator will focus on gaining
a better understanding of the role of phosphorylation of RNA-binding proteins
of the STAR family by Sik/BRK in normal and transformed intestinal cells. The
investigator will continue to explore the biological role of Sik in transgenic
mice expressing a dominant negative or myristoylated Sik protein in the
intestine, and mice with a disruption of the Sik gene. Although the Sik
knockout mice are viable and have no apparent intestinal phenotype, the
investigator will challenge them to determine if they have altered
susceptibility to agents that induce injury or tumors. These experiments will
enhance our understanding of BRK/Sik signaling and the role of STAR proteins in
the normal intestinal tract and in colon tumors.
